The cheapest way to get from Castlerea to County Clare is to train which costs €18 - €27 and takes 4h 17m.
The fastest way to get from Castlerea to County Clare is to drive which takes 1h 33m and costs €20 - €30.
No, there is no direct bus from Castlerea to County Clare station. However, there are services departing from Castlerea and arriving at Ennis Station via ATU Galway.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 13m.
No, there is no direct train from Castlerea to County Clare. However, there are services departing from Castlerea and arriving at Ennis via Athlone and Athenry.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 17m.
The distance between Castlerea and County Clare is 139 km. The road distance is 125.6 km.
The best way to get from Castlerea to County Clare without a car is to bus which takes 3h 13m and costs €25 - €35.
It takes approximately 3h 13m to get from Castlerea to County Clare, including transfers.
